Aktiviere Job-Benachrichtigungen per E-Mail!

Staff Software Engineer, Compatibility Matrix (remote)

Replicated Inc.

Australien

Remote

USD 90.000 - 150.000

Vollzeit

Vor 30+ Tagen

Erhöhe deine Chancen auf ein Interview

Erstelle einen auf die Position zugeschnittenen Lebenslauf, um deine Erfolgsquote zu erhöhen.

Zusammenfassung

An innovative company is seeking a Staff Software Engineer to lead the development of cutting-edge software solutions. This role involves collaborating with product managers and customers to create exceptional products that simplify on-prem installations. You will work with advanced technologies like Go and Kubernetes, contributing to back-end API services and custom hypervisor solutions. Join a team that values mentorship, quality, and customer feedback, and be part of a culture that celebrates diversity and inclusivity. If you are passionate about building impactful software in a dynamic environment, this opportunity is for you.

Leistungen

Robust pay and benefits package
Remote work environment
Mentorship opportunities
Inclusive culture

Qualifikationen

  • Staff level experience with Go and cloud-native projects.
  • Deep expertise in Kubernetes and customer-facing product development.

Aufgaben

  • Guide the team through technical decisions and product development.
  • Mentor team members and participate in support rotations.

Kenntnisse

Go
Kubernetes
API Development
Linux
Networking
Virtualization Technologies
CI/CD Pipelines
Technical Communication

Ausbildung

Bachelor's Degree in Computer Science or related field

Tools

GitHub Actions
Terraform

Jobbeschreibung

Replicated is a Commercial Software Distribution Platform. Replicated helps software vendors distribute their applications into self-hosted environments like VPC, on-prem, air gap, and more. With a suite of tools ranging from installation to testing to licensing and support, Replicated is the best way to operationalize and scale the distribution of Kubernetes applications into any enterprise environment.

We are looking for a Staff Software Engineer (or more senior level) to join our team! Our Engineers contribute to every stage of building the Replicated delivery and management platform. They implement, test, and deploy new enhancements and updates to our products.

As a member of the development team, you will get to use cutting-edge technologies and emerging open-source tools and standards. Working with exciting tools like Kubernetes and Helm, you’ll help us continue to build the next generation of multi-premise features for ISVs and Enterprise customers.

The goal is to make on-prem installations as easy as SaaS, which requires everything to work perfectly in a wide variety of environments with minimal restrictions on local customizations. As a software engineer in the Compatibility Matrix product team, you'll be enabling our customers to test and develop their applications across a range of different Kubernetes distributions, highlighting the differences between them. This is a very broad role, involving working with a diverse range of technologies in a fast-paced, results-driven environment.

You'll primarily be working on our back-end API services and our custom-developed hypervisor service running on bare metal in a datacenter, both written in Go. Additionally, there is a supporting CLI and a set of GitHub actions, Terraform modules, and potentially other tooling to go with these.

Part of our engineering philosophy is to remain close to the customer. As such, our software engineers take a portion of ownership of support for their product line, directly working with customers where issues arise. This is used to feed back into our design choices, as well as working with feature requests and bugs.

The Replicated product process involves first deeply understanding the problem to solve, then creating solutions that our customers love that also work for the business. This involves being ready to make very quick prototypes to show to customers, getting insightful feedback, and reworking before any code is even written.

What you’ll be doing:

  • This role blends technical vision, execution, engineering excellence, with team leadership & collaboration.

  • Serve as a technical leader guiding the team through technical decisions that build great products.

  • Work closely with our product managers and customers to explore problems and find creative solutions, breaking those into clear features that the whole team can deliver.

  • Work across the lifecycle of our products: design, develop, document, test, integrate, deploy, support, and collaborate.

  • Mentor, and be mentored, growing and investing in each other's growth is a key part of our culture.

  • Participate in the team’s support and on-call rotations.

  • Contribute and champion a culture of quality and testing. Help guide others who may have less experience in this area.

What you bring to the role:

  • Staff level professional development experience with Go and associated tooling.

  • Deep professional experience with Kubernetes and cloud-native projects.

  • Experience developing and architecting customer-facing products ideally in the infrastructure or developer tooling space.

  • Excellent technical communication and collaboration skills with the proven ability to:

  • Experience working with Linux hypervisors, networking, and virtualization technologies.

  • Experience designing, building, and maintaining API services and their respective datastores.

  • Experience developing and shipping software in a cloud-native, customer-facing infrastructure.

  • Experience delivering software within the constraints of a modern CI/CD pipeline.

  • A high degree of curiosity for innovative software, balanced with an appreciation for sustainable solutions.

At Replicated, we value our teammates as individuals who are stronger together. We offer a robust pay and benefits package that rewards employees for their contributions to our success, supports their well-being, and helps all of us create a great remote work environment.

Replicated is an Equal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. We encourage applicants of all backgrounds and we work to make sure that all team members have an equal opportunity to succeed.

Hol dir deinen kostenlosen, vertraulichen Lebenslauf-Check.
eine PDF-, DOC-, DOCX-, ODT- oder PAGES-Datei bis zu 5 MB per Drag & Drop ablegen.